Understanding Fabric Washes in Hoodies

Before diving into specific choices, it’s essential to understand what “wash” means in the context of clothing, especially hoodies. Wash refers to the treatment process applied to the fabric to achieve a particular look, feel, and color depth. The process can involve different techniques, including enzyme washes, stone washes, acid washes, and garment dyeing. Each method results in a distinct aesthetic and texture.

1. Raw or Unwashed Hoodies

  • Description: Raw or unwashed hoodies are made from fabric that hasn’t undergone any washing treatment. They maintain their original color and texture, often appearing darker and feeling slightly stiff initially.
  • Best For: Those who prefer a crisp and clean look that evolves over time with wear.
  • Pros:
    • Retains color longer.
    • Develops a unique patina with use.
  • Cons:
    • Can feel stiff at first.
    • May shrink slightly after the first wash.

2. Garment-Dyed Wash

  • Description: Garment-dyed hoodies undergo a dyeing process after the garment is fully assembled. This results in a rich, deep color with slight variations and a vintage feel.
  • Best For: Casual, streetwear-inspired looks with a worn-in, lived-in aesthetic.
  • Pros:
    • Soft and comfortable from the first wear.
    • Offers a unique, vintage appearance.
  • Cons:
    • Slightly prone to fading over time.
    • Requires delicate washing to maintain color depth.

3. Acid Wash

  • Description: Acid-washed hoodies undergo a chemical process that removes dye from specific areas, creating a mottled, high-contrast effect.
  • Best For: Trendy, edgy looks; great for streetwear enthusiasts who love bold styles.
  • Pros:
    • Unique, statement-making patterns.
    • Soft and broken-in feel.
  • Cons:
    • More prone to wear and tear over time.
    • Limited color options.

4. Stone Wash

  • Description: Stone washing involves using pumice stones to break down the fibers slightly, giving the fabric a softer texture and a lightly faded look.
  • Best For: A relaxed, vintage look that’s both stylish and comfortable.
  • Pros:
    • Ultra-soft fabric.
    • Natural-looking fade.
  • Cons:
    • May thin out over time.
    • Slightly more expensive due to the processing involved.

5. Enzyme Wash

  • Description: This eco-friendly washing method uses natural enzymes to break down fibers, resulting in a smoother, softer fabric.
  • Best For: Those looking for a luxurious, ultra-comfortable hoodie that drapes well.
  • Pros:
    • Extremely soft touch.
    • Less environmental impact compared to chemical washes.
  • Cons:
    • May lose shape faster if not cared for properly.
    • More expensive due to additional processing.

6. Vintage or Distressed Wash

  • Description: This type of wash replicates years of wear, giving hoodies a naturally faded, slightly worn-out appearance.
  • Best For: Fans of retro or grunge aesthetics, ideal for those who love nostalgic styles.
  • Pros:
    • Classic, timeless appeal.
    • No breaking-in period—soft from the start.
  • Cons:
    • Can be more fragile than other washes.
    • Fades even further with time.

How to Maintain Your Hoodie’s Wash Over Time

Regardless of which wash you choose, proper care ensures that your hoodie stays in great condition. Here are some essential tips:

  1. Wash Inside Out – This minimizes fading and protects the exterior.
  2. Use Cold Water – Hot water can shrink or damage delicate washes.
  3. Mild Detergent – Harsh chemicals can strip colors and affect the fabric’s texture.
  4. Avoid High Heat Drying – Air drying or low-heat settings preserve the fabric’s integrity.
  5. Limit Washing – Frequent washing wears out the material faster. Spot clean when necessary.
  6. Store Properly – Fold neatly to prevent unnecessary stretching.
